Essential Food Heat Sources for Any Event

While catering events differ in size and design, having dependable food warmers is essential for ensuring that dishes are served at the ideal heat level. Warming devices are available in various forms, such as chafing dishes, electric warming appliances, and heat lamps, each designed to maintain meal standards while meeting different catering requirements.

Chafing dishes prove exceptionally popular for their versatility and classic appeal, facilitating both visual presentation and productive warming. Electric food warmers offer convenience, particularly for buffet-style setups, as they can be adjusted to maintain specific temperatures. Heat lamps, on the other hand, supply an efficient way to keep plated meals warm without excessive overcooking.

In the end, the correct food warmers not only elevate the dining experience but also support food safety, guaranteeing that all dishes remain at safe serving temperatures throughout the event. Putting money in quality warmers is crucial for any caterer aiming for success.

Critical Serving Implements That Every Catering Expert Needs

Serving utensils provide the foundation of any successful catering operation, providing assurance that food is presented and served with efficiency. Important items include serving spoons, tongs, and ladles, which facilitate seamless serving and portion control. A variety of sizes and styles allow caterers to handle different dishes, from salads to stews. Furthermore, serving forks are important for meats and larger entrees, while pie and cake servers are indispensable for desserts.

Chafing dish serving implements assist in maintaining food warmth while allowing easy access during buffet setups. For elegant events, sophisticated serving pieces can enhance the overall presentation.

Investing in high-quality, durable materials assures longevity and withstands the requirements of different events. Moreover, color-coded utensils can aid in avoiding cross-contamination, enhancing food safety. Ultimately, a comprehensive range of serving utensils contributes considerably to the efficiency and professionalism of any catering service.

What's the Best Way to Choose Your Table Layout for Catering Events?

How might a caterer establish the suitable table setup for an event? Comprehending the kind of event and the available space is critical. Caterers should begin by examining the guest count, because this influences table size and layout. For formal occasions, round tables generally additional info encourage interaction, and long rectangular tables are able to foster a more communal atmosphere.

Next, catering teams must evaluate the event's theme and style, guaranteeing the table setup complements the overall aesthetic. Accessibility serves as another critical element; tables should facilitate unobstructed passage for both attendees and catering personnel. Placement of food stations and drink areas should be strategic to minimize congestion.

Finally, caterers should consider any additional elements, such as centerpieces or decorative items, which can affect table space. By assessing these considerations, caterers can establish a practical and welcoming table setup that improves the event experience.

Safe Refrigeration Alternatives

Five dependable refrigeration options prove to be vital storage requirements for caterers. First, reach-in upright coolers provide simple access to food items while maximizing floor space. Second, undercounter refrigerators keep frequently used items within easy reach, enhancing workflow productivity. Third, walk-in coolers supply generous storage for bulk volumes, making them suitable for high-volume catering events. Fourth, portable chillers are vital for remote catering assignments, allowing for temperature-controlled transport of perishable goods. Finally, rapid freezing units rapidly cool down cooked foods, preserving quality and freshness. Each of these refrigeration options guarantees that catering businesses maintain food safety standards, manage stock efficiently, and streamline operations, ultimately supporting the growth of their catering business.
